Artificial Intelligence in Government

This course emphasizes four main ideas that are central to understanding how AI can impact government operations. - Different types of AI work differently and are suitable for different tasks. - AI can automate, augment, or even add new work, depending on how it is used – each of these creates value in different ways and requires different ways of measuring success. - While AI is already making government operations more efficient and effective, the greatest benefits will come from entirely new ways of working, not just from improving existing processes. - Government is good at piloting new technologies like AI, but can often struggle to scale, because scaling takes different technical and organizational capabilities that are critical to success. Join us and discover how AI applications, such as natural language processing and algorithms, can revolutionize government processes, making them more efficient, transparent, and downright impressive.
